R.A. Dickey is awaiting approval from Mets manager Terry Collins to start Tuesday against the Pirates. Dickey hopes to pitch through a torn plantar fascia when his turn in the rotation comes up. "By my standards, I thought it went great," Dickey said of a bullpen session. "As far as an answer as to whether or not I'm going to pitch Tuesday, obviously I believe that I am, but if he writes my name in the No. 9 hole, you'll know that I am." Collins, who spoke to reporters before Dickey's session, remained noncommittal, though he did say the team would like to decide Sunday to allow for contingency plans.
